Your Role:

 

The Shipper/Receiver III is an advanced-level position responsible for efficiently managing the shipping and receiving of materials, ensuring the safe and quality-focused handling of both outgoing and incoming shipments. This role involves overseeing the movement, protection, storage, and control of materials and products, as well as their proper disposal when necessary. Additionally, the Shipper/Receiver III plays a key role in training and mentoring junior team members, acting as a Subject Matter Expert (SME) to support process improvements. The position requires the safe operation of material handling equipment such as hand trucks and forklifts, as well as the accurate entry and verification of material transactions. The role also includes troubleshooting and investigating any issues that arise, ensuring smooth and efficient operations at all times.

 

 

Duties Include: 

 

Perform advanced level shipping and receiving duties in accordance with Standard Operating Procedures, Quality and Safety Specifications and GMP standards.  Place items in the warehouse by packing/unpacking and transporting using forklifts and pallet jacks as required. Duties will also include packing, scanning, labeling, and counting materials.  Ensure adherence to environmental management systems. Complete and verify accuracy of orders and complete transactions and documentation per GMP standards. Ensure a clean and orderly workspace. Proactive identification of safety, quality, and productivity concerns. Actively report hazardous conditions or hazardous behaviors observed in the work area and the site. Participate in sustainability efforts. Actively communicate and participate in shift changeovers with colleagues and leads. Escalate issues to the next level (operations, lead, supervisor, etc.) Perform full review of completed transactions as required to include material reconciliation of ERP transactions.  Fill in as a back-up lead as needed. Participate in process improvement projects as requested. Provide coaching and mentoring of other team members in how best to optimize flow. Works under minimal supervision. Willing to be a certified trainer.

 

Physical requirements 

 

Exposure to machinery and equipment in a warehouse and manufacturing environment.  Exposure to chemicals and other hazardous materials. 100% Standing for duration of shift, up to 12 hours. Frequent lifting of 20 - 30 lbs. necessary/Max lifting – 40 to 50 lbs. Bend and twist as needed. Grasp, manipulate and handle objects consistently and regularly. Work in a clean room environment. Pass a DOT physical. 

 

 

Who You Are

 

Minimum Qualifications:

 

3+ years Shipping/Receiving experience in a fast-paced GMP warehouse environment. High school diploma or GED. 1+ years’ experience with ERP systems.  

 

Preferred Qualifications: 

 

5+ years’ experience in a warehouse or manufacturing environment. Yellow Belt and/or lean certificate. Certified in all areas of shipping and receiving or equivalent relevant experience. Advanced knowledge of DOT, EHS, ISO, cGMP, and other regulatory requirements. Intermediate computer skills, familiarity with Microsoft Office applications. Reliable and self-motivated. Read, follow and understand operating procedures and documentation. Experience handling chemical and hazardous materials.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
